Rare bird visit provokes best headline ever


For the first time in recorded history, two egrets have been seen on a Scottish loch. The large heron-like birds turned up on the RSPB’s Loch of Strathbeg nature reserve at Crimond in Aberdeenshire, and may well have been blown over from their more natural home in the Netherlands.

How has the RSPB chosen to commemorate this rare siting? With a press release and website post bearing the glorious headline “Egrets? We’ve got a few“.
